Sigmatel HD Audio Codec
Hi, I came across this really annoying problem. Recently I reformated my C, installed XP SP3 Home Edition, installed most of the drivers and everything seems okay with them so far, but the problem is that there's no sound. I had the same problem with this machine long time ago when I just installed the OS last time, then it was the same, but I somehow fixed it, don't remember how tho.
Here's a screenshot of Device Manager: ![]() Here's a screenshot of Everest to see my specs: ![]() Please, I've been trying to fix this problem but with no luck. HELP! Edit: Also tried installing lots of Sigmatel HD Audio Codecs, but there's still the yellow bar and no sound. Last edited by amphi; 10-26-2009 at 07:00 AM. |

Re: Sigmatel HD Audio Codec
You need to install the correct audio drivers.
You can get them from the PC manufacturer (ie: Dell, HP, etc.) for commercial PC's. Or from the motherboard manufacturer for aftermarket PC's. Or the sound card manufacturer if you have an addon sound card.
